More in UK Believe In Ghosts Than God

Yesterday, I stumbled across this press release from the United Kingdom that was released earlier this week. A survey was taken, and it turns out more people actually believe in ghosts and aliens than they believe in God. I am not here to talk about religion, but I do find this interesting. You have to wonder if it is like this in other parts of the world. It does seem there has been an increase interest in the paranormal world.

Here in the United States, we have television series such as Ghost Hunters and Paranormal State among others. Most Haunted on the Travel channel comes out of the UK. People tune in and watch these series on a regular basis. Fictional programs such as Fringe, Supernatural and Ghost Whisperer also do well, and we won’t get started on the current phenomenon that surrounds vampires with the release of Twilight and HBO’s True Blood.

It seems more and people are looking towards the unexplained and finding something that pulls them into it. In the UK, 58% of the population said they were believers of the paranormal. This is only 4% higher than the 54% that said they believed in God. That isn’t a big number really, but it is enough of one to take note of. With this survey, it was noted that more women believed than men, and the highest number of believers were over the age of seventy or under the age of thirty.

Once again, this doesn’t surprise me. Having a father over that age, I know he has his own beliefs when it comes to the paranormal and supernatural. However, that is a story for another time. This survey was done to support the release of X-Files: I Want To Believe in the UK.
